Keep your kids amused these school holidays with these cute Bee Biscuits. So easy to make, your kids will soon be busy little bees as they create their Bee Biscuits!


Ingredients (makes 10 Biscuits)

  • 1 Packet Oreo biscuits
  • 20 White chocolate melts
  • 1/2 cup Icing sugar
  • Candy eyes
  • Yellow food colouring
  • 3 Pink marshmallows
  • 3 White marshmallows
  • candy eyes

Method

  1. Mix the icing sugar with a tiny amount of water to form a smooth icing that has a thick consistency, but still soft enough to pipe. Place into a piping bag, fitted with a thin nozzle
  2. Using a knife carefully split the Oreos in halves.
  3. Place 2 white chocolate melts on to the side of the Oreo’s that have the crème, gently pressing to stick.
  4. Dab some icing onto the melts, and then place the top of the Oreo on top
  5. Using some icing, dab a small amount onto the eyes and stick to the top of the cookie. Then pipe 4 lines across the back of the Oreo to finish your bee. Allow the icing to set
  6. To make the flowers, cut the marshmallows in ½’s diagonally to create the petals, and place around the freckle lolly on the plate you wish to serve it on
  7. Place the bee’s around the flowers and then eat!
